Output 33b160ae415191404dc26d0aee6d1c652883310cf811318fb77e5b9f8d1ec940:1

value
3038991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b94a1d86991c21007c94b1571d2f82d4b95712 OP_EQUAL
address
3BEkAdo1BYVB6FjW8VCFRjboaTpATLYtnS
transaction
33b160ae415191404dc26d0aee6d1c652883310cf811318fb77e5b9f8d1ec940